White light cavity via modification of linear and nonlinear dispersion in an N-type atomic system | |

英文摘要 | we have experimentally realized a white light cavity (wlc) in a wide range of the cavity input field's intensity in an n-type atomic system. as the linear and nonlinear dispersion can be tuned conveniently, for different cavity input field's intensity, the condition of wlc can be satisfied. in our experiment, the wlc with broad linewidth of about 100 mhz can be achieved with the cavity input field's intensity from a few mu w to dozens of mw. this can be applied in the gravitation wave detectors, pulse shaping, nonlinear spectroscopy, atom and ion cooling, etc. (c) 2014 elsevier b.v. all rights reserved. |
